Understanding Personal Loans

Personal loans are unsecured loans that don’t require any collateral, and you can use them for any purpose. They have set terms, usually between one and seven years, and the interest rate is generally fixed.
Personal loans can be secured or unsecured, installment-based, or revolving. Secured loans require collateral, whereas unsecured loans don’t. Installment-based loans are paid back in fixed monthly installments, whereas revolving loans work like a credit card. Personal loans are commonly used for debt consolidation, home improvement, medical expenses, weddings, and other large purchases.

Glossary
- Personal Loan – A type of loan that is borrowed by an individual to finance their personal expenses.
- Credit Score – A three-digit number that measures the creditworthiness of an individual.
- Interest Rate – The percentage rate at which a lender charges the borrower for borrowing money.
- Collateral – An asset pledged by the borrower as security for the loan.
- Lender – A financial institution or individual who provides loans to borrowers.
- Borrower – An individual or entity that receives funds from a lender with the obligation to repay the loan.
- Debt Consolidation – The process of combining multiple debts into a single loan with a lower interest rate.
- APR – Annual Percentage Rate, the total cost of a loan over a year, including interest and fees.
- Unsecured Loan – A loan that does not require collateral.
- Secured Loan – A loan that requires collateral.
- Installment Loan – A loan that is repaid in fixed monthly installments over a set period.
- Payday Loan – A high-interest, short-term loan intended to cover unexpected expenses until the borrower’s next payday.
- Credit Check – An assessment of an individual’s creditworthiness by a lender.
- Credit Bureau – A company that collects and maintains credit information on individuals and businesses.
- Loan Term – The length of time a borrower has to repay a loan.
- Principal – The amount borrowed from a lender that must be repaid.
- Late Payment Fee – A fee charged by a lender for a payment that is made after the due date.
- Prepayment Penalty – A fee charged by a lender for paying off a loan before the end of the loan term.
- Credit Report – A detailed report of an individual’s credit history, including credit accounts, payment history, and credit inquiries.
- Co-signer – A person who guarantees to repay a loan if the borrower is unable to do so.
